In Poems

My poem felt you slipping away
made me write phrases
which didn't make sense.

Your heartbeat was out of my reach
it was fading into space,
left me in a sad state.
 
Each breath you took
called out my name.
I wanted to be there
instead I beared the pain.

I wanted to hold you tight!
Keep you from leaving my sight.
Can we re-wind and make this right?

I sit here and rhyme
keeps your memory alive.
In poems you will never die. 

Lulu

Dedicated to Jeff Muller 12/12
